| java.lang.Object proguard.classfile.attribute.Attribute
All known Subclasses: proguard.classfile.attribute.EnclosingMethodAttribute, proguard.classfile.attribute.InnerClassesAttribute, proguard.classfile.attribute.LocalVariableTableAttribute, proguard.classfile.attribute.annotation.AnnotationDefaultAttribute, proguard.classfile.attribute.annotation.AnnotationsAttribute, proguard.classfile.attribute.LineNumberTableAttribute, proguard.classfile.attribute.SourceDirAttribute, proguard.classfile.attribute.SignatureAttribute, proguard.classfile.attribute.CodeAttribute, proguard.classfile.attribute.preverification.StackMapAttribute, proguard.classfile.attribute.UnknownAttribute, proguard.classfile.attribute.DeprecatedAttribute, proguard.classfile.attribute.ExceptionsAttribute, proguard.classfile.attribute.LocalVariableTypeTableAttribute, proguard.classfile.attribute.annotation.ParameterAnnotationsAttribute, proguard.classfile.attribute.SourceFileAttribute, proguard.classfile.attribute.preverification.StackMapTableAttribute, proguard.classfile.attribute.ConstantValueAttribute, proguard.classfile.attribute.SyntheticAttribute,
Attribute | abstract public class Attribute implements VisitorAccepter(Code) | | This abstract class represents an attribute that is attached to a class,
a class member, or a code attribute. Specific types of attributes are
subclassed from it.
author: Eric Lafortune |
u2attributeNameIndex | public int u2attributeNameIndex(Code) | | |
visitorInfo | public Object visitorInfo(Code) | | An extra field in which visitors can store information.
|
getAttributeName | public String getAttributeName(Clazz clazz)(Code) | | Returns the String name of the attribute.
|
setVisitorInfo | public void setVisitorInfo(Object visitorInfo)(Code) | | |
|
|